Past Project: Badhus Collaboration

Badhus: Organic Social Content

Badhus is a sauna and wellness venue in Amsterdam Noord: the kind of place that attracts a 28–45 crowd who actually care about what they spend their time and money on. They needed content that captured the atmosphere: warm, tactile, worth saving.

I created a short-form video for Instagram Reels and TikTok. The content performed because it felt like it was made for the audience, not at them.

The Reel reached 206,000 views and 4,200 saves. The TikTok reached 108,000 views and 3,057 saves. All entirely organic with no paid promotion.

High save rates tell you people want to come back. For an event or venue, that's the difference between a scroll and a future booking.

How do I find someone to create content at my event in Amsterdam?

3

Look for a freelancer who specialises in event content rather than a general photographer: someone who shoots with social media in mind, not just for press or archives. Key questions to ask: Do they deliver short-form video as well as stills? What's the turnaround time? Do they post to their own channels as well as deliver files? A creator with an existing local audience is particularly valuable because your event gets organic reach on top of the content assets themselves.
